Transaction 3a212a39cc578cb37f712c3cb5627fcb69ae532a179e31b911d23a798a55f48b

1 Input
1 Outputs
  • 3a212a39cc578cb37f712c3cb5627fcb69ae532a179e31b911d23a798a55f48b:0
  • value  4338533
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u